More discussion about having inner guidance as compared to following external abstract rules.It’s very tempting to find comfort in rules, or having things pre-decided in black and white terms. But I find it breaks down too often, and in fact can impede problem-solving.I prefer to use my inner guidance to help me decide how to act.
